Hogganfield Park

Hogganfield Park

The main attraction of the park is Hogganfield Loch, a large shallow loch with a wooded island. Hogganfield Park is a 48 hectares/119 acres site and is excellent for bird watching or simply walking. Access is very easy, with a tarmac path all the way around the loch edge. There is a wide variety of water birds on the loch, including some rarities. The park was awarded a Green Flag in 2013. The Green Flag Award is the benchmark national standard for quality parks and green spaces.
